diff options
author | Yukihiro Matsumoto <matz@ruby-lang.org> | 1995-04-10 18:36:06 +0900 |
---|---|---|
committer | Takashi Kokubun <takashikkbn@gmail.com> | 2019-08-17 22:09:32 +0900 |
commit | b2420d8ffa4d347a75efbbdc376f4ce65c0eb172 (patch) | |
tree | bd40c44d9155d9cb10232a0e962dc1cc221c2c8b /ext/dbm.doc | |
parent | 11e21a36bc935088f88a7cd1548f8c74c3bf6099 (diff) |
version 0.73v0_73
https://cache.ruby-lang.org/pub/ruby/1.0/ruby-0.73.tar.gz
Mon Apr 10 18:36:06 1995 Yukihiro Matsumoto (matz@ix-02)
* version 0.73
Fri Apr 7 13:51:08 1995 Yukihiro Matsumoto (matz@ix-02)
* cons.c->assoc.c: consの余計な機能は外してpairとしての機能だけを
残した.enumerableをincludeするのもやめた.
* string.c(esub): 文字列置換イテレータ.perlのs///eの相当する.
Diffstat (limited to 'ext/dbm.doc')
-rw-r--r-- | ext/dbm.doc | 107 |
1 files changed, 107 insertions, 0 deletions
diff --git a/ext/dbm.doc b/ext/dbm.doc new file mode 100644 index 0000000000..48c91a9157 --- /dev/null +++ b/ext/dbm.doc @@ -0,0 +1,107 @@ +.\" dbm.doc - -*- Indented-Text -*- created at: Thu Mar 23 20:28:31 JST 1995 + +** DBM(饹) + +NDBMե륯饹ǡȤʸǤʤФ +ʤȤ¤ȡǡե¸ȤƤ +Dict饹Ʊͤ˰ȤǤ롥NDBMƤʤƥǤ +Υ饹ʤ + +SuperClass: Object + +Included Modules: Enumerable + +Methods: + + self [key] + + keyȤ֤ͤ + + self [key]= value + + keyȤơvalueǼ롥valueȤnilꤹȡ + keyФܤκȤʤ롥 + + clear + + DBMեȤˤ롥 + + close + + DBMե롥ʸ㳰ȯ롥 + + delete(key) + + keyȤȤ롥 + + delete_if + + Ǥ륤ƥ졼key::valueȤڥͿơ֥ + ɾͤλܤ롥 + + each + each_pair + + key::valueʤڥͿ륤ƥ졼 + + each_key + + ƤkeyФƷ֤ƥ졼 + + each_value + + ƤvalueФƷ֤ƥ졼 + + has_key(key) + includes(key) + + keyǡ١¸ߤ֤ + + has_value(value) + + valueͤȤȤǡ١¸ߤ + ֤ + + indexes(ary) + indexes(key-1, ..., key-n) + + 1ܤηǤʸȤƼơǤ + ȤǤޤ֤2ܤηǤϳưͤ + Ǥޤ֤. + + keys + + ǡ١¸ߤ륭Ƥޤ֤ + + length + size + + ǡ١Ǥο֤(:ߤμ¸Ǥǿ + 뤿˥ǡ١Τǡ빽Ȥ⤤ + ĤƻȤ.) + + shift + + ǡ١ǤļФ(ǡ١) + key::valueȤڥ֤ + + to_a + + ǡ١key-valueڥǤȤ֤ + + values + + ǡ١¸ߤƤޤ֤ + +Single Methods: + + open(dbname[, mode]) + + dbnameǻꤷǡ١⡼ɤmodeꤷƥץ + 롥modeξάͤ0666Ǥ롥modeȤnilꤹȥǡ + ١¸ߤʤˤϿ˥ץnil֤ + +------------------------------------------------------- +Local variables: +fill-column: 70 +end: |